Afsaar Maniyar, a 16-year-old student, describes the importance of student leadership and the way it has impacted his life. He explains the way leadership activities and extracurricular activities can help underprivileged children in holistic development.

Afsaar and 3 of his friends, started Project IQ (Inner Quest) to spread the idea of the student’s voice in his school. This was a completely student-led initiative and comprised of 9 extracurricular clubs that took sessions every Saturday. The objective of these clubs was to give students the chance to explore their interests outside academics and develop their skills. The team of 4 enlisted the help of other students in the school and had 20 student mentors to the clubs, along with 9 student observers.

In total, they had about 120 student participants who regularly attended the sessions. After a successful first year, Afsaar is now working on converting Project IQ into a business plan so that he can spread this to other schools in Pune.
